<paragraph id="8B8B73152329FFD6FF1CFC6C4A8E1118" blockId="1.[151,1437,614,2032]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">
<emphasis id="B940AF072329FFD6FF1CFC6C485A16AD" bold="true" box="[199,263,939,963]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">Head</emphasis>
(fig. 3): Yellow, whitish microtrichose, except ocellar triangle, distal 2/3 of arista and V-shaped mark on upper part of occiput blackish. Flagellomere 1 yellow. Frontal stripe and face less distinctly microtrichose; frons above lunule with 510 setulae. Setulae whitish-yellow, brownish on anterior part of gena. Postocular setae and setulae (both longer and shorter) whitish-yellow. Length: height: width ratio = 1: 1.24: 1.57. Frons subquadrate, twice as wide as eye, which is about 1.35 times as high as long. Gena 0.47 times as high as length of flagellomere 1. Flagellomere 1, 1.6 times as long as wide, pointed at apicodorsal angle.
</paragraph>
<paragraph id="8B8B73152329FFD6FF1CFB444BB3118C" blockId="1.[151,1437,614,2032]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">
<emphasis id="B940AF072329FFD6FF1CFB44487D11F5" bold="true" box="[199,288,1155,1179]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">Thorax</emphasis>
: Black (only postpronotal lobe narrowly yellow), densely white microtrichose (fig. 9). Setae yellowish brown; posterior notopleural and anepimeral seta dark yellow. Setulae white; scutellum with 1517 white marginal setulae on each side. Calypteres white. Halter yellow.
</paragraph>
<paragraph id="8B8B73152329FFD6FF1CFB284BAA1044" blockId="1.[151,1437,614,2032]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">
<emphasis id="B940AF072329FFD6FF1CFB2849A21069" bold="true" box="[199,255,1263,1287]" pageId="1" pageNumber="80">Legs</emphasis>
: Yellow, fore femur with 2 rows of white posterodorsal and one row of yellowish brown posteroventral setae; mid and hind legs with brown setae and setulae.
</paragraph>

<paragraph id="8B8B7315232BFFD4FF1CFF184D991492" blockId="3.[151,1437,151,733]" pageId="3" pageNumber="82">
<emphasis id="B940AF07232BFFD4FF1CFF18481C1596" bold="true" box="[199,321,223,248]" pageId="3" pageNumber="82">Diagnosis.</emphasis>
The new species differs from most Palaearctic species of
<taxonomicName id="4C340896232BFFD4FC3FFF274D1A1596" box="[996,1095,224,248]" class="Insecta" family="Tephritidae" genus="Tephritis" kingdom="Animalia" order="Diptera" pageId="3" pageNumber="82" phylum="Arthropoda" rank="genus">
<emphasis id="B940AF07232BFFD4FC3FFF274D1A1596" box="[996,1095,224,248]" italics="true" pageId="3" pageNumber="82">Tephritis</emphasis>
</taxonomicName>
by having only one marginal hyaline spot in cell r1 or if 2, the second spot very small.
